Terri Koskela, age 57, of Big Traverse passed away on Sunday, December 25, 2016 with family by her side.
Terri was born to Jerome and Darlene (Schmidlin) Hiltunen on June 30, 1959 in Royal Oak, Michigan.
She attended Royal Oak Schools graduating with the class of 1977.
On September 10, 1983 she was united in marriage to Ray Koskela in Laurium.
Terri was a very caring, loving, hardworking and generous person. When her uncle fell ill and needed a kidney she donated one of her own. Family was very important to her, and she enjoyed getting together with them frequently on the weekends. She also loved to take walks, often with her walking partner Mary. Terri was always putting smiles on people’s faces, whether she was making people laugh at her or with her it didn’t matter.
Terri was preceded in death by her mother, and father-in-law Albert Koskela.
